The TB-500 peptide has emerged as a significant area of interest within the scientific and wellness communities, primarily due to its purported regenerative and healing properties. Often discussed in conjunction with its naturally occurring counterpart, Thymosin Beta-4, TB-500 is a synthetic peptide that researchers and researchers are investigating for its potential to accelerate recovery and improve various bodily functions. This article delves into the current understanding of TB-500 peptide benefits, examining the available research and its implications.
At its core, TB-500 is recognized for its ability to promote tissue repair. Studies suggest that this peptide plays a crucial role in cellular processes that are vital for healing. One of the key mechanisms involves enhancing cell migration, which is critical for repairing damaged tissues. This enhanced cellular movement is believed to facilitate the delivery of repair components to the site of injury, thereby expediting the healing process. Furthermore, TB-500 has demonstrated potential in promoting angiogenesis, the formation of new blood vessels. This is particularly important for injured areas that may have compromised blood flow, as improved circulation can deliver essential nutrients and oxygen, further supporting tissue regeneration.
The research indicates that TB-500 can aid in the regeneration of muscle fibers and is considered particularly effective for muscle and skin injuries. Athletes and individuals recovering from physical exertion or trauma have shown interest in its capacity to accelerate muscle recovery. Beyond muscle tissue, the peptide's influence extends to reducing inflammation. It may help regulate inflammatory responses following injury, which can be a significant factor in the recovery timeline. By mitigating excessive inflammation, TB-500 can potentially alleviate discomfort and create a more conducive environment for healing.
The TB-500 peptide is also associated with improved flexibility. Its effects on soft tissue inflammation and its role in promoting the repair of connective tissues may contribute to enhanced joint mobility and a reduction in stiffness. This aspect has garnered attention for its potential in managing conditions involving joint pain and limited movement.
While much of the early research has been conducted in preclinical models, the findings are compelling. For instance, TB-4 and its derivative TB-500 promoted angiogenesis and tissue repair in these studies. The synthetic nature of TB-500 allows for standardized production and investigation, distinguishing it from naturally occurring peptides. It is often described as a synthetic peptide inspired by Thymosin Beta-4's healing properties.
Emerging research also points to broader applications. There is evidence suggesting that TB-500 could play a role in cardiac protection and cardiac tissue regeneration following heart attacks. Its ability to promote cell growth, migration, and tissue regeneration makes it a candidate for investigating treatments for various cardiovascular disorders. Some studies even suggest that TB-500 may help maintain youthful skin elasticity and support cardiovascular health, contributing to overall well-being. The peptide has also shown promise in treating conditions such as chronic pain and has been explored for its potential effects on alopecia.
The potential of TB-500 is further highlighted by its suggested systemic effect, meaning it may promote healing in injured tissue throughout the organism, irrespective of the administration site. This broad-acting capability makes it a fascinating subject for ongoing scientific inquiry.
It is important for researchers and individuals exploring TB-500 to be aware of its status as a research peptide. While promising, extensive clinical trials in humans are still a developing area. The information available often stems from animal studies, in vitro experiments, and anecdotal reports. Therefore, understanding the nuances of TB-500 benefits, potential TB-500 side effects, and appropriate TB-500 dosage requires careful consideration of the current scientific landscape.
